Hemithyris peculiaris Nomura and Hatai 1936 (lamp shell)

Rhynchonellata - Rhynchonellida - Hemithirididae

Belongs to Hemithyris according to G. A. Cooper 1959

See also Hatai 1940

Sister taxa: Hemithiris antarctica, Hemithiris dibbleei, Hemithiris parvillima, Hemithiris psittacea, Hemithiris reagani, Hemithiris woodwardi, Hemithyris braunsi, Hemithyris psittacea

Type specimen: Saito Ho-on Kai Museum 7362, a shell. Its type locality is Iwaizawa, Yazawagi-mura, which is in a Serravallian transition zone/lower shoreface sandstone in the Sugota Formation of Japan.

Ecology: stationary epifaunal suspension feeder

Distribution: found only at Iwaizawa, Yazawagi-mura
